1. Burnside Skatepark – Portland, Oregon, USA
Located under the Burnside Bridge in Portland, Oregon, Burnside Skatepark is a legendary DIY skatepark that has become a mecca for skateboarders from around the world. Built by local skaters in the early 1990s, the park features a unique blend of transitions, ledges, and banks that offer endless lines for skaters to explore. The raw, concrete terrain and gritty atmosphere make Burnside Skatepark a must-visit for any skateboarder seeking an authentic skateboarding experience.

4. The Berrics – Los Angeles, California, USA
Founded by professional skateboarders Steve Berra and Eric Koston, The Berrics is a state-of-the-art skateboard park and media company located in Los Angeles. The park features a variety of obstacles, including ledges, rails, stairs, and gaps, that emulate the challenges of street skating. Known for its high-quality facilities and innovative design, The Berrics has become a mecca for skaters looking to push the boundaries of their sport.
5. House of Vans – London, UK
House of Vans is a cultural hub for skateboarding, music, art, and street culture located in London. The park features a cutting-edge skatepark that caters to skaters of all levels, with a mix of transitions, banks, rails, and ledges. In addition to its skatepark, House of Vans also hosts a range of events, exhibitions, and workshops that celebrate the creativity and diversity of skateboarding culture.
